• en

Yamato Steak House of Japan in Omigawa

- View Place Hours
Place Hours
Yamato Steak House of Japan in Omigawa
4.5
Direction

2423 N 6th St, Vincennes, IN 47591, United States, Omigawa

Ask a question
Description

Yamato Steak House of Japan - Japanese steakhouse in Omigawa, Japan

Overview
Add review
Add rating:
Last update: {date}
4.5
Open
Yamato Steak House of Japan in Omigawa

2423 N 6th St, Vincennes, IN 47591, United States, Omigawa

Your question has been sent.

Expect an answer!

Thank!

Your review has been submitted.

Thank you for being with us!

We will call you back!